Abstract:
We study the renormalization of the excitation energy in the paramagnetic phase of a hexagonal Heisenberg model with strong exchange interaction along the c axis and weak exchange interaction in the c plane by a Green function approach. We compare our results with experiments of inelastic neutron scattering on CsMnBr3, a quasi-one-dimensional antiferromagnet with S=5/2. The upward renormalization of the antiferromagnetic mode observed in a neutron scattering experiment in the paramagnetic phase is obtained by our approach which is based on the absence of long-range order. On the contrary, downward renormalization of the long-wavelength modes is predicted in agreement with experimental data on CsMnBr3.
